In traditional SOTI MobiControl systems, SOTI MobiControl deployment servers distribute files and packages directly to devices. However, many devices contacting the server simultaneously or connecting over slow networks can impact performance.

The XTreme Hubs file transfer service significantly improves performance. Other devices assume file distribution tasks so the deployment server can focus on separate responsibilities.

The deployment server sends all packages and files managed by file sync policies in a SOTI MobiControl instance to an XTreme Hub device. The XTreme Hub device relays those files to devices, drastically reducing the file transfers the deployment server performs for each device and the load on the deployment server. The deployment server regularly sends each device a list of the packages and files it needs to download from the XTreme Hub.

Set-up is easy. XTreme Hubs are Windows desktop computers enrolled with a Windows Desktop Classic agent. SOTI MobiControl supports multiple XTreme Hubs to load balance file distribution.

Note: You can manage Windows XTreme Hub devices like standard Windows Desktop Classic devices. However, always consider the effect of changes on their connected devices. For example, disabling or unenrolling a Windows XTreme Hub device may cause associated devices to request files from another XTreme Hub or the deployment server.
XTreme Hubs supports two types of file delivery:
  • packages via profiles
  • files generated by file sync policies
Note: File transfers are one-way. Files uploaded to the deployment server from devices bypass the XTreme Hub device.

At each device check-in, devices poll the XTreme Hub for new or changed packages and files.

XTreme Hubs check the deployment server for new or updated packages and files according to:
  • Update schedules configured on their device group branch
  • File sync policies
  • Profile deployments with a package

Android Plus devices (device agent 14.1.7 or later) and Windows Mobile/CE devices (SOTI MobiControl 15.2.2 or later) support XTreme Hubs file transfer. Other device types in the same device group receive files directly from the deployment server.

Note: The XTreme Hub file transfer feature is only available to customers with Premium Plus Service or Enterprise Plus Service support. Customers with Standard support cannot enroll devices as Windows XTreme Hub devices or reroute file transfers through XTreme Hubs to Android Plus and Windows Mobile/CE devices.
Important: Your existing Windows XTreme Hub devices lose their file transfer functionality if:
  • You set up XTreme Hubs while you had Premium or Enterprise-level support, and your support contract has ended.
  • You set up XTreme Hubs using a trial version of SOTI MobiControl, and your trial expired.
You can continue to manage Windows XTreme Hub devices with the same features as Windows Desktop Classic devices.
Tip: Check a device's Device Information panel for status and progress messages about file transfers from XTreme Hub. An XTreme Hub card is also available on the Device Details tab for Windows XTreme Hub devices.
